Sakana AI, in collaboration with scientists from the College of Oxford and the College of British Columbia, has developed a man-made intelligence system that may conduct end-to-end scientific analysis autonomously. This breakthrough, named “The AI Scientist,” guarantees to utterly remodel the method of scientific discovery.

The AI Scientist automates the whole analysis lifecycle, from producing novel concepts to writing full scientific manuscripts. “We suggest and run a totally AI-driven system for automated scientific discovery, utilized to machine studying analysis,” the staff reviews of their newly launched paper.

This progressive system makes use of massive language fashions (LLMs) to imitate the scientific course of. It could actually generate analysis concepts, design and execute experiments, analyze outcomes, and even carry out peer evaluate of its personal papers. The researchers declare that The AI Scientist can produce a whole analysis paper for about $15 in computing prices.

The daybreak of AI-driven discovery: A brand new period in scientific analysis

Of their research, revealed on the preprint server arXiv, the researchers element how The AI Scientist was examined on duties in machine studying analysis, together with growing new methods for diffusion fashions, transformer-based language fashions, and analyzing studying dynamics. In response to the staff, the system produced papers that “exceed the acceptance threshold at a prime machine studying convention as judged by our automated reviewer.”
